Reutstock
Reutstock is a dwelling in Wangen im Allgäu, Ravensburg, Baden-Württemberg. Reutstock is situated nearby to the playground Kapellenweg, as well as near the nature reserve Krottental - Karbach.| Tap on a place to explore it |
